Heads up: if the Lintrock baseline file in the Quarrow repo drifts from main, CI fails with a "stale baseline" error even when the code is fine. Quick fix is to regenerate the baseline on a clean checkout and re-push. If a customer build is blocked, confirm the failing run matches the token below before escalating.

build token for yadug-yagag: htk21_c863c33eb8b82c0c9c152

**Q: Why did my request get a 429 from the Tollgate gateway?**

Tollgate enforces per-service token buckets: 200 requests/minute default, bursts up to 50. Limits are keyed on the calling service identity, not IP. If you're reviewing code that retries on 429, check it honors the Retry-After header and backs off exponentially — hammering the gateway triggers a temporary ban. Custom limits require a quota entry in the gateway config repo, approved by the platform team. For quota increases or disputes, email the gateway owners at the address below.

escalation mailbox, fahaf-bajep: druael@lumiccorp.internal

For plugin authors targeting Quillport report exports: the setting formerly named EXPORT_TZ has been renamed to REPORT_EXPORT_TIMEZONE to remove ambiguity with the scheduler's own timezone variable. The old name is honored through 3.x with a deprecation warning, then removed in 4.0. Values remain IANA zone names; offsets are no longer accepted. Plugins that sign export manifests must also update their env files, since signing now requires a key declared immediately after the timezone entry, on the following line.

vault entry, fadup-tagag: RELAY_SECRET8=2fd92179

Break-glass access: Quillrank relevance tuning notes

For the weekly eng sync: the relevance tuning notes for Quillrank live in a locked workspace because they include live boost weights. Break-glass access is for demo prep only; log every use in the sync minutes. To open the workspace during an outage, enter the recovery passphrase below.

strongbox words: druvan-lamys-eliius-jorax-istox-soreth-ulays-gilix-ralix-oliiel-norwyn-casvan-praius